Overview


Name   comFA   Type   Machinery gene
Locus tag   BTI247_RS27030 Genome accession   NZ_CP015250
Coordinates   5283329..5284678 (-) Length   449 a.a.
NCBI ID   WP_069356508.1    Uniprot ID   A0A9W3SYM6
Organism   Bacillus thuringiensis Bt18247     
Function   ssDNA transport into the cell (predicted from homology)
